General contractors managing multi-trade projects in Fort Pierce face a different challenge: coordinating debris removal across multiple phases. A commercial gut renovation, for example, might require sequential container swaps � one for demo debris, another for framing and drywall, and a third for finish materials. Florida counties often require permits for dumpsters on public right-of-way. HOA rules may also apply. For contractors working job sites across St. Lucie County, this means a brief conversation with the local authority may be required before a container can be placed on a public street or parking area. Our network handles permit coordination for commercial clients � one less detail for your project manager to track. Containers placed on private construction sites and staging areas typically move forward without additional permits.

Weight limits on commercial roll-offs in St. Lucie County vary by container size: 20-yard containers typically allow 2�3 tons, 30-yard containers 4�5 tons, and 40-yard containers 6�8 tons. Commercial roofing and concrete debris often approach weight limits faster than mixed construction debris. Commercial roll-off containers in St. Lucie County do not accept hazardous materials, asbestos-containing materials, regulated chemicals, paint, solvents, batteries, tires, or liquid waste. Standard construction and demolition debris � concrete, wood, drywall, roofing, metal, flooring � is accepted. Florida regulations govern waste classification; contact our team if you have questions about specific materials.
